src/java/org/apache/cassandra/db/virtual/ClientsTable.java:
##########
@@ -86,7 +90,9 @@ public DataSet data()
.column(SSL_ENABLED, client.sslEnabled())
.column(SSL_PROTOCOL, client.sslProtocol().orElse(null))
.column(SSL_CIPHER_SUITE,
client.sslCipherSuite().orElse(null))
- .column(KEYSPACE_NAME, client.keyspace().orElse(null));
+ .column(KEYSPACE_NAME, client.keyspace().orElse(null))
+ .column(MODE, client.mode().orElse(null))
+ .column(METADATA, client.metadata().orElse(null));
Review Comment:
when we return `null` here, does it mean that `public Map<String, String>
getMetadata()` in `AuthenticatedUser` might return null as well? So maybe
putting `Nullable` annotation on top of that method is appropriate? Is not it
more comfortable to always return empty map?
